Jekyll statiese blog-bedienerlose gasheergids: Hoe om gratis na Surge.sh te ontplooi?

Hoe om gratis aan te bied Jekyll Statiese blog? Nie nodig om 'n bediener of tegniese vaardighede te koop nie, selfs 'n beginner kan vinnig aan die gang kom!

Met Jekyll + Surge.sh kan u maklik 'n doeltreffende blogplatform skep!

Jekyll statiese blog-bedienerlose gasheergids: Hoe om gratis na Surge.sh te ontplooi?

Installeer die Surge-projek

Surge.sh is 'n JavaScript-aanhalingsprogram wat deur die Node.js-platform gepubliseer word.

Voordat jy Surge gebruik, moet jyInstalleer Node.js op jou plaaslike rekenaar.

  • Installeer dan Surge deur npm.

As jy nie Surge geïnstalleer het nie, is die eerste taak om die volgende opdrag in te voer om dit te installeer▼

npm install -g surge
  • Nou het jy al die gereedskap wat jy nodig het om vinnig 'n Jekyll-webwerf te begin.

Skep 'n nuwe Jekyll-werf

Soek eers jou bestaande Jekyll-projek, of skep 'n nuwe een via die terminaal ▼

# 在当前目录创建一个新的 Jekyll 站点
jekyll new ./

Vir die spesifieke metode om Jekyll te bou, klik asseblief op die skakel hieronder om ons noukeurig voorbereide Jekyll aflaai en installasie tutoriaal te lees▼

Na die opstel van 'n plaaslike rekenaar en die opstel van Jekyll, kan jy toegang daartoe in jou blaaier kry met die volgende opdrag:jekyll serve

jekyll serve
# 服务器地址: http://localhost:4000/
# 服务器运行中... 按下 ctrl-c 可停止。
  • Op hierdie stadium het u 'n basiese statiese webwerf suksesvol bestuur.
  • By verstek loop die Jekyll-projek op jou plaaslike rekenaar, amper gereed vir ontplooiing na die bediener.

Stel jou Jekyll-webwerf saam

Vervolgens kan u u Jekyll-webwerf saamstel in statiese HTML-, CSS- en JavaScript-lêers.

jekyll build

Nou, jou bronkode is saamgestel in 'n _site/ INHOUDSOPGAWE.

elke hardloop jekyll build , sal hierdie lêers hersaamgestel word - dit is ook die lêers wat jy op die web wil publiseer.

Ontplooi jou Jekyll-werf

Jy kan die volgende opdrag gebruik om _site/ Publiseer katalogus op die internet▼

surge _site/

As jy nog nie ingeteken of geregistreer het nie, sal die stelsel jou vra om aan te meld of te registreer.

Vervolgens kry u 'n ewekansige subdomein.

Jy kan dit vervang met iets van jou eie keuse, bv. example-jekyll.surge.sh

surge _site/

email: [email protected]
project path: ~/Sites/jekyll-project/_site
domain: (random-suggestion.surge.sh) example-jekyll.surge.sh

Nadat u Enter gedruk het, behoort u 'n boodskap te ontvang wat bevestig dat u webwerf suksesvol bekendgestel is▼

Success! Project is published and running at example-jekyll.surge.sh
  • Welgedaan, jou webwerf is nou suksesvol aanlyn!

Surge sal jou vra om by verstek 'n domeinnaam in te voer elke keer as dit ontplooi word.

Om hierdie stap oor te slaan, kan u die domeinnaam direk na Surge se CLI deurgee wanneer u die opdrag uitvoer.

Byvoorbeeld, as jou subdomein isvancouver.surge.sh, kan jy die volgende opdrag ▼ uitvoer

surge _site/ --domain vancouver.surge.sh
  • As u 'n pasgemaakte domeinnaam in Surge byvoeg, kan u die subdomeinnaam in die bogenoemde opdrag vervang met u pasgemaakte domeinnaam.

As jy rekeninge wil verander om aan te meld, moet jy by jou Surge-rekening afmeld▼

surge logout

As die volgende foutboodskap verskyn▼

Ontplooi Jekyll na Surge.sh om 'n pasgemaakte domeinnaam by te voeg: bou maklik 'n statiese webwerf Deel 3

Aborted - you do not have permission to publish to xxx. surge.sh
  • Die oplossing is om die subdomein wat deur Surge gegenereer word by verstek te verander omdat hierdie subdomein reeds beset is.
  • Jy kan enige alfanumeriese voorvoegsel by die outomaties verskafde URL voeg.

注意 事项

Aangesien die subdomeinnaam wat amptelik deur Surge verskaf word, gedwing word om soekspinnekoppe in die robots.txt-lêer te blokkeer (nie bevorderlik virSEO), ons het nie toestemming om dit te wysig nie, daarom word dit nie aanbeveel om dit te gebruik nie.

Ons beveel aan dat u 'n pasgemaakte domeinnaam by Surge voeg sodat u robots.txt-lêer gewysig kan word.

🚀 Wil jy leer hoe om Jekyll op Surge.sh te ontplooi en 'n pasgemaakte domeinnaam by te voeg?

Klik op die skakel hieronder om voort te gaan om ons gids te lees en maklik jou statiese webwerf te bou▼

Hoop Chen Weiliang Blog ( https://www.chenweiliang.com/ ) gedeel "Jekyll Static Blog Serverless Hosting Strategy: How to disploy to Surge.sh for free?" 》, nuttig vir jou.

Welkom om die skakel van hierdie artikel te deel:https://www.chenweiliang.com/cwl-31655.html

Welkom by die Telegram-kanaal van Chen Weiliang se blog om die nuutste opdaterings te kry!

🔔 Wees die eerste om die waardevolle "ChatGPT Content Marketing AI Tool Usage Guide" in die kanaal se topgids te kry! 🌟
📚 Hierdie gids bevat groot waarde, 🌟Dit is 'n seldsame geleentheid, moet dit nie misloop nie! ⏰⌛💨
Share en like as jy wil!
Jou deel en laaiks is ons voortdurende motivering!

 

发表 评论

U e-posadres sal nie gepubliseer word nie. Vereiste velde word gebruik * Etiket

blaai na bo